Find the cosine and the tangent of 60 degrees

We are required to find the cosine and tangent of 60°. Here we use an equilateral triangle whose side is 2 units, the height of the triangle by Pythagorean theorem will be √3 units, the base of the right angle triangle formed by bisection of the base will be 1 unit.
thus:
tan θ=opposite / adjacent
opposite = √3
adjacent=1
hence:
tan 60=√3/1=√3
cos θ=adjacent / hypotenuse
adjacent=1
hypotenuse=2
thus
cos 60=1/2
